Hi Arzoo!
Yes , you can participate in state conselling of UP if you have the domicile of the state. The place of class 10 and 12 does not matter if you have a domicile of the state in which you want to participate in the counselling. But for this criteria, you should have proper documents to support your domicile like address proof, identity proof etc. which will prove that you are the resident of their state. If you have done class 12 from the state , only markshhet would be enough. But with domicile, be prepare with the documents.

Both are not much differen,I mean biotechnology and biomedical engineering are not entirely different.So, Biotechnology covers a broader scope in natural sciences, while the principles of biomedical engineering mainly on medicine and engineering principles. ... Both biotechnology as well as biomedical engineering overlap to some extent, but are different. Both are upcoming, sunrise fields that have bright career future.
